When I first backpacked to Perth I stayed at a place called Coolibah lodge, 194 Brisbane St, Northbridge, great small boutique backpackers with good atmosphere, had a mix of long termers and short stayers not too many looneys so you could get a good night's sleep, or go out partying
Don't just go out in Northbridge though, check out Cottesloe beach hotel, Leederville hotel, Claremont hotel as this is where the Aussies go out, ie lots and lots of hot single Aussie girls. Monday nights go to the Dean in Northbridge, Tuesdays are at the Shed, Wednesdays Leederville hotel, Thursdays Claremont, Fridays and Saturdays everywhere, Sundays Cott hotel

I personally much prefer the feel of Leederville and Mt Lawley over Northbridge.
Whenever I'm in Northbridge I'm always on edge due to the 'over-exhuberance' of youngsters going out and getting absolutely smashed. It is the 'clubbing' area of Perth, but you can also find some decent clubs in the centre of town. Amplifier is pretty good and has some great bands playing. Also check out Deville's in East Perth. A very funky 'retro' feel club, that also has live acts.
Leederville/Mt Lawley is more of a 'bar/restaurant' type place, with a few clubs. But they seem a lot more laid back than the manicness of Northbridge.
